Big Show
Big Show is the professional wrestling ring name most closely associated with American wrestler and actor Paul Donald Wight II.
Big Show is the professional wrestling ring name of American wrestler and actor Paul Donald Wight II. He is best known for his runs in World Championship Wrestling (WCW) as The Giant and in WWE as Big Show, and has also performed under his real name in All Elite Wrestling (AEW).

Professional wrestling career
Wight first became prominent in WCW in the mid-1990s and later spent more than two decades with WWE. He was known in WWE as Big Show and is recognized as one of the promotion's most prominent giant-size performers.
Physical billed stats
WWE and ESPN profiles list his billed height as 7-foot and his billed weight as 450 pounds. Some secondary sources and fan references give different figures, but 7 ft 0 in and 450 lb are the most commonly cited official billing numbers.

Key facts
- Big Show is the ring name of Paul Donald Wight II, an American wrestler and actor.
- He was born on February 8, 1972.
- He became widely known in World Championship Wrestling as The Giant.
- He is most famous for his WWE career under the name Big Show from 1999 to 2021.
- His billed height and weight are commonly listed as 7 feet and 450 pounds.
